Recall Circular Code: 26E5/R5
Subject: 1999-2005 Passat & Passat Wagon (5th Generation)
Equipped With Gas Engine
Install Underbody Heat Shield(s); Inspect/Replace
Fuel Line, Fuel Tank; Update Software, if Necessary June 13, 2008
Revision Summary
Part numbers and quantities updated on Criterion 2, 3, 5,
6, 7 and 8
Problem Description
The affected vehicles with automatic transmissions may
have an underbody heat shield that can become
damaged. If a damaged heat shield contacts the exhaust
system there is a risk of fire.
Also, some 4Motion all-wheel drive vehicles can have a
fuel tank ventilation valve that can leak due to fracture.
Additionally, some manual and automatic transmission
vehicles equipped with a 1.8T engine can have a fuel line
that may fracture and leak. A fuel leak from a fuel line or
fuel tank ventilation valve, in the presence of an ignition
source, can lead to a vehicle fire.
Corrective Action
Dealers will install additional underbody heat shields to
cover the possibly damaged areas and flash the 1.8T
engines with a precautionary software update.
Additionally, dealers will inspect the fuel line routing on
1.8T vehicles and adjust the routing if necessary.
Dealers will also inspect the fuel tank ventilation line and
valve on 4Motion all-wheel drive vehicles to verify that the
line is free of tension. Components will be replaced if
necessary.

Safety Recall 26E5/R5
What Is The Problem?
Volkswagen has decided that some 2001 and 2003-2005 model year Volkswagen Passat and Passat Wagon (5th generation)
vehicles with automatic transmissions may have an underbody heat shield that can become damaged. If a damaged heat shield
contacts the exhaust system, there is risk of fire.
Also, some 4Motion/all wheel drive vehicles can have a fuel tank ventilation valve that can leak due to fracture. Additionally,
some manual and automatic transmission vehicles equipped with a 1.8T engine can have a fuel line that may fracture and leak.
A fuel leak from a fuel line or fuel tank ventilation valve, in the presence of an ignition source, can lead to a vehicle fire.
What Will Volkswagen Do?
Dealers will install additional underbody heat shields on automatic transmission vehicles to cover the possibly damaged areas
and flash affected 1.8T engines with a precautionary software update.
Additionally, dealers will inspect the fuel line routing on 1.8T vehicles and adjust the routing if necessary. Dealers will also
inspect the fuel tank ventilation line and valve on 4Motion all-wheel drive vehicles to verify that the line is free of tension.
Components will be replaced if necessary.
Precautions You Should Take
Your vehicle can be driven until the inspection/repair is conducted. However, if you can smell fuel in your vehicle, we advise you
to proceed immediately to the nearest authorized Volkswagen dealer or qualified workshop if you believe it is safe to do so, in
order to have the fuel system on your vehicle inspected.
Service Action 66C8/P9
Air Plenum Area Service and Pollen Filter Seal Installation
We are also writing to inform you about a service to the air plenum area that we would like to perform for you at no cost. This
service is not related to safety recall 26E5/R5.
On some vehicles, moist debris might clog the air plenum drain area and water could leak into the passenger compartment. In
order to prevent this condition, we will inspect, clean and modify the air plenum drain. We will also modify the sunroof drain (if
equipped) and install an improved seal for the pollen filter on your vehicle.
Additionally, this condition can be prevented by ensuring that the air plenum area is maintained regularly to keep it clear of dirt
and debris. This helps to avoid the water drain holes from becoming blocked, and it prevents water from entering the vehicle
through the heating and ventilation ducts. Please refer to your owner’s manual for additional information, including important
warnings about working in and around the engine compartment and air plenum area.
To help ensure that the air plenum area remains clear in the future, we recommend regular inspection and, when necessary,
cleaning of the air plenum area shown in the picture below. Please be sure to keep this letter with your owner’s manual so it will
be available for future reference.
